The Recommended Reading Order

For the best experience, readers should read the Selena Alvarez and Regan Pescoli series in publication order. The series relies heavily on character progression, long-term personal relationships, and ongoing plot threads that carry over from one book to the next. In fact, the first two books, Left to Die and Chosen to Die, form a continuous two-part story where the second book resolves a major cliffhanger from the first. Reading them out of order will spoil the mystery and weaken the tension.

The Alvarez & Pescoli Series in Order

Here is the list of books in their correct reading and publication order:

  1. Left to Die (2008): The series opener introduces Detectives Selena Alvarez and Regan Pescoli of the Pinewood County Sheriff's Department in Grizzly Falls, Montana. They hunt a serial killer who stages car accidents on snowy mountain roads to kidnap helpless women. The book ends on a dramatic cliffhanger.
  2. Chosen to Die (2009): Picking up right where the first book left off, the killer shifts his target to Detective Regan Pescoli herself. Selena Alvarez must race against a brutal winter storm to locate her partner before time runs out.
  3. Born to Die (2011): Alvarez and Pescoli investigate a string of murders where the victims are left to freeze in the snow, each bearing a striking resemblance to a prominent local doctor.
  4. Afraid to Die (2012): Personal and professional worlds collide when a serial killer targets women and leaves them adorned with jewelry belonging to Detective Selena Alvarez, forcing her to confront a nightmare from her own past.
  5. Ready to Die (2013): The detectives find themselves on the trail of a calculated sniper targeting people associated with a local rehab clinic. The investigation threatens the fragile stability of the detectives' lives.
  6. Deserves to Die (2014): A double homicide at a remote logging site pulls Alvarez and Pescoli into a complex web of family secrets, greed, and a killer seeking long-delayed vengeance.
  7. Expecting to Die (2016): When a pregnant teenager's body is discovered in the woods, the detectives uncover a dark secret ring operating within their community, matching the chilling winter atmosphere.
  8. Willing to Die (2019): The eighth installment serves as a dramatic crossover with Lisa Jackson's Cahill series. The murder of Regan Pescoli's sister in San Francisco sends Pescoli's niece, Ivy, fleeing to Grizzly Falls, bringing danger and a complex multi-city investigation to Montana.

What to Know Before You Start

A Contrast in Partners

One of the primary draws of the series is the stark contrast between the two main characters. Regan Pescoli has a chaotic personal life. She is a twice-divorced single mother of two teenagers (Jeremy, from her late husband Joe Strand, and Bianca, from her ex Luke "Lucky" Pescoli). Regan also has a tumultuous, on-again, off-again romance with Nate Santana. In contrast, Selena Alvarez is a focused, career-minded detective who values her independence, though she eventually forms deep bonds and crosses paths with P.I. Dylan O'Keefe and Sheriff Grayson.

The Fictional Montana Setting

The series is set in the fictional town of Grizzly Falls, located in the equally fictional Pinewood County, Montana. The harsh, snow-bound Rocky Mountain landscape plays a critical role in the stories, acting as a physical barrier that isolates victims and heightens the psychological suspense.

The Cahill Crossover Connection

In Willing to Die, the series intersects with Lisa Jackson's Cahill (San Francisco) series. Regan's sister, Brindel Latham, and her husband are murdered in California, bringing their daughter Ivy into the fold in Grizzly Falls. If you want a complete picture of the family background involved in this case, you may want to explore the Cahill books: If She Only Knew (2000), Almost Dead (2007), You Will Pay (2017), and You Betrayed Me (2020).

Frequently Asked

Can the Alvarez & Pescoli books be read as standalones?

While the murder mysteries in most books are solved by the end of each novel, it is highly recommended to read them in order. The personal relationships, family drama, and character development build continuously throughout the series. Crucially, Left to Die and Chosen to Die must be read together, as the first ends on a major cliffhanger resolved in the second.

Are Grizzly Falls and Pinewood County real places?

No, Grizzly Falls and Pinewood County are fictional locations created by author Lisa Jackson to serve as the atmospheric, snowy backdrop for the series.

How does the Alvarez & Pescoli series connect to the Cahill series?

The two series cross over in the eighth book, Willing to Die (2019). The murder of Regan Pescoli's sister, Brindel Latham, in San Francisco prompts her daughter Ivy to flee to Grizzly Falls, bridging the Montana-based detective team with the San Francisco setting of the Cahill series.

Who are the main romantic interests for the detectives?

Regan Pescoli is involved in an on-again, off-again relationship with Nate Santana. Selena Alvarez is mostly independent, though she shares a professional tension with Sheriff Grayson and later interacts with private investigator Dylan O'Keefe.

How many books are in the Alvarez & Pescoli series?

There are eight primary novels in the series, starting with Left to Die (2008) and ending with Willing to Die (2019). No new books have been published in the series since then.
